Pastor, Family Killed in Fresh Plateau Attack

Gunmen have struck again in Plateau State, killing a pastor of the Evangelical Church Winning All (ECWA), his wife, and their two children in Gako village, Rim Ward, Riyom Local Government Area.

The victims were identified as Rev. Ayuba Choji, his wife Chundung Ayuba, and their children Cyril Ayuba and Endurance Ayuba.

Residents said the attackers stormed the community around 11 p.m. on Sunday, April 26, 2026, firing sporadically and forcing villagers to flee into nearby bushes.

Community member Martha Dalyop described the incident as part of a recurring wave of violence that has left residents in constant fear. She noted that many villagers can no longer sleep in their homes or freely farm due to repeated attacks.

Confirming the incident, Rwang Tengwong, publicity secretary of the Berom Youths Moulder Association, said the attackers appeared to operate in coordinated groups. While one group targeted residents, others destroyed farmlands or blocked escape routes.

Within the past 48 hours, large portions of farmland—including maize, cabbage, and hot pepper crops—were destroyed in Kassa, Barkin Ladi Local Government Area. Tengwong warned that such destruction is worsening food insecurity in affected communities.

The attack adds to the growing list of violent incidents in Plateau State, highlighting the urgent need for stronger security measures and lasting peace solutions.
